Common Causes of an Elly Clutch Leak
An elly clutch leak usually originates from worn or damaged internal components. Seals and gaskets degrade over time due to heat and pressure, creating tiny gaps for fluid to escape. Another frequent culprit is a cracked housing that allows the fluid to bypass the normal containment paths.
Identifying the Warning Signs
You might notice a few clear indicators before the problem escalates. A sudden drop in fluid level, unusual noises during operation, or visible stains beneath the unit are red flags. Addressing these signs early can prevent extensive damage to the internal mechanism.
Visible fluid puddles near the base.
Unusual whining or grinding sounds.
Reduced performance or slipping gears.
Overheating during normal usage.
Warning lights on the dashboard.
How to Perform a Diagnostic Check
Before attempting any repair, a systematic diagnosis is essential. Start by inspecting the exterior for cracks and checking the fluid reservoir for signs of contamination. Look closely at the lines and joints to trace the path of the leak.
Step-by-Step Inspection Process
Begin by cleaning the area to remove dirt that might obscure the source. Run the system while observing the clutch closely. Pay attention to the point where the fluid escapes, as this will guide your repair strategy.
Repair Strategies and Best Practices
Once the source is identified, you can choose between a temporary patch or a complete seal replacement. High-quality sealants work for emergencies, but replacing the faulty gasket ensures reliability. Always use components that match the specifications of your elly clutch to avoid compatibility issues.
Preventing Future Issues
Regular maintenance is the key to avoiding another elly clutch leak. Schedule routine checks to monitor fluid levels and inspect for wear. Using the correct fluid type and keeping the system clean extends the life of the seals and prevents premature failure.
